The Open World Experience
Open world games provide players with vast landscapes to explore at their own pace. From sprawling cities to pristine countrysides, the freedom to roam allows for immersive storytelling and engaging gameplay. Iconic titles like “The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ild" and “Grand Theft Auto V" exemplify this genre, offering players countless quests and side missions that enrich the gaming experience.
Understanding Tower Defense Mechanics
Tower defense games, on the other hand, focus on strategy and placement. Players are tasked with preventing waves of enemies from reaching a certain point on the map by strategically placing defensive structures. Classic examples include “Clash of Clans" and “Defense Grid," where timing and resource management are crucial.

Strategy Tips for Playing Open World Tower Defense Games
Here are some strategies to help you get the most out of your gaming experience:
- Plan Before You Build: Always scout the area first to determine the best spots for your defenses.
- Upgrade Wisely: Focus on upgrading key defenses rather than spreading resources too thin.
- Utilize Environmental Features: Use natural formations to your advantage when placing defenses.
- Prioritize Objectives: Some missions may require you to focus on certain enemies or locations.
